It asks for usage because you are using it wrong.

 

If you specify “-c” option you are saying you are going to create a new
file.

But you must at the same time enter the first user it will contain

 

/usr/local/apache2/bin/htpasswd -c passwdfile first-user

 

Then it will ask for the password.

 

After that, just enter the file and the user and a new user will be added


/usr/local/apache2/bin/htpasswd  passwdfile  second-user
